Touchmark at Georgetown is a full-service retirement community, enriching the lives of residents and their families through five-star hospitality, services, and amenities.
In this role, you will support resident satisfaction every day by overseeing key resident services including life enrichment and building operations; helping ensure our community is clean, safe, well-maintained, and service-focused. Duties for this position will include, but are not limited to, leading resident services teams, supporting budgets and operational planning, coordinating vendors and service partners, and ensuring compliance with applicable safety standards and regulations. You will also help address and resolve resident and family concerns and assist with care transitions throughout levels of care as needed. This role provides direct leadership to Front Desk operations, ensuring 24/7 coverage and maintaining consistent service standards. The Assistant Executive Director must be accessible and able to respond to emergencies as needed. In addition, this position will oversee and support department leaders by providing guidance, accountability, and operational support to ensure each department runs efficiently and effectively.
